Might magic: Legacy
As MM fan of course this was my first stop. First of all, I was not familiarized with mm 10 in any playable for before trip (I did not tried early access prior) so this was my first impressions. Unfortunately demo was in german language so that was bit setback and thus I was not able to deeply gety involved with details, but I was able to get impression of game. Demo it self was fairly short as most presentations at such events (10 minutes), consisting of small dungeon, and finall boss.
Even though many who wanted already checked early access, so checking it out that way will probably give you more up to date impression, but I will still give my impressions on demo anyway.
Game seemed pretty tactical, give fight flow to be more reminiscent of wizardry 8, where you dont just run past enemies due to grid based nature of game. Also despite fact that many compare with Grimrock, fact that game is TB, gives fundamental difference to feel, as opposed to free movement of Grimrock/classic EoB series.
Game utilizes quick slot system as most MMoRPG's theese days, which makes for faster gameplay and doesnt force to seek that universal spell, as only quick spell, which in classic games made situational spells like spirit lash not that used.
Opposed to classic MM games I never felt need to rest that much, which in demo it was suggested to rest frequently after each encounter. Personally I would prefer game play pacing where that is not necessary however that is matter of taste. All in all it worth checking game, or at least check it when it becomes more available.

2) Heroes Online

As for game itself I was not that much expecting, since I am as 6 year wow player,so any game with suffix - online can make one tired.
Gameplay in a nutshell is pretty much like new Kings bounty. We walk around buy creatures, take quests, get xp, fight. There is some tactical nuances from classic heroes gameplay like shooters can be blocked by LoS, there is possibility to flank creatures, whcih makes for more tactical gameplay. As far as I checked, if one is heroes fan and are not sick of online games, it could be checked out.

3) Duel of Champions.
Well to say I was not looking forward to this game as I dont like card games on PC, so it was last game I checked, however it was surprisingly interesting. Depending on monetization model (how far it is pay to win, how rare are best cards, etc), it is worth checking out.
Game play could be described as mutated MTG, as it bears many similarities like We have hero with 20 HP(isnt that a funny coincidence for such number...) and similar. There however is 2 mayor differences from MTG
a) Resources are not picked up as cards like lands, instead each turn you can increase one of your stats. Also some cards in addition to resources in pool requires static amount of stat. For example you need 4 magic stat to cast a spell which costs only few mana points.
b) Very central element is positioning on battlefield. Each side have 2 rows with 4 lines, so you can have 8 creatures on table. This have several implications. Creatures can attack other creatures on same row, and same with blocking(in fact blocking thus is automatic.), thus if row is clear, enemy hero is open for damage despite fact that he may have creatures available. Second is that game features AoE spells which also takes positioning and even friendly fire into account.
